Consider the following statements:
1. When the president’s rule is imposed in a state the parliament becomes empowered to make laws with respect to any matter in the state list in relation to that state.
2. These laws become inoperative on the expiration of six months after emergency has ceased to operate.
3. Such a law can be repealed or altered or re-enacted by the state legislature.
Which of these statements are correct?
1 only
1 and 3 only
1 and 2 only
1,2 and 3
Option 2 is incorrect: A law made by the Parliament or president or any other specified authority continues to be operative even after the President’s Rule. This means that the period for which such a law remains in force is not coterminous with the duration of the proclamation. But it can be repealed or altered or re-enacted by the state legislature.
